POTENTIODYNAMIC INVESTIGATION OF THE CORROSION OF IRON
Abstract
The anodic polarization of iron in sulfuric acid was investigated by the potentiodynamic method. Polarization was performed with an electronic potentiostat which was programmed by a synchronous motor. The effects of potential traverse rate and direction, and electrode pre-treatment are discussed.
